Transaction 6517d6494260db156ab895340292cf35873eb087522b87709976914a63d486e0
1 Input
1 Output
-
6517d6494260db156ab895340292cf35873eb087522b87709976914a63d486e0:0
- value
- 35818
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1bbf13cbad98a09f63f227565617dafd8b3f1a5
- address
- bc1qkxalz096mx9qna3lyf6k2cta4lvt8ud9c9msyz